Precaution for supplemental restraint system (srs) "air bag" and "seat belt pre-tensioner"

The supplemental restraint system such as “air bag” and “seat belt pre-tensioner”, used along with a front seat belt, helps to reduce the risk or severity of injury to the driver and front passenger for certain types of collision. Information necessary to service the system safely is included in the sr and sb section of this service manual.
